    its an on demand vcp6 ICM course. Costs 185 bucks. The book is 40 for the ebook or 65 for the physical book. The voucher discounts the cost of the exam but it allows you to become VCP6-DCV certified.

    Stanly is part of the vmware ViTA program.

    We run our classes approximately every 8 weeks. Usually there is a class that starts in January, March, May, August, & December. We have added additional qualified instructors to help minimize the wait. Please feel free to contact us.

    As always, please remember we can offer the VMware class only to individuals and not as part of corporate training. In order to be fair to all who wish to take this class, we enroll students in the VMware courses in the order in which they registered on the online wait list. Additionally, this course is designed for students who have not yet taken the VCP exam. Students who have already passed the exam would still have to retake the exam using the voucher given at the end of the course in order to receive full VMware VCP certification.

    This course is offered under the umbrella of Continuing Education, and it is conducted online, including labs, in an asynchronous manner which basically means it is available to students 24/7. Students can study at their own pace provided you meet the minimum due dates set by the instructor. The courses are 8 weeks in length, and the current tuition & lab fee costs total $185. The textbook in both hard copy and e-book formats available through our book store. We are currently teaching the 6.0 version of the VMware curriculum.
